Story summary
- Republicans released an attack ad that accuses U.S. Senator Jon Ossoff (D-Ga.) of requiring ID at rallies while opposing voter ID laws, citing his Feb. 7 event.
- Ossoff has condemned stricter voter ID laws as partisan and unworkable.
- House Republicans passed a voter integrity bill mandating stricter ID requirements for voting.
- Rep. Buddy Carter (R-Ga.) accused Ossoff of hypocrisy for previously backing voter ID measures.
